Visiting the Town Center at Port of Roatan

Your journey begins at the Town Center, which is one of the highest points on the island. Here, you’re not just a tourist but a local bargainer, as you can haggle with vendors for souvenirs. This stop is perfect for picking up unique trinkets or gifts, and it also offers spectacular views over Roatan’s lush landscape and coastline.

While the admission fee isn’t included, the experience of getting a panoramic shot or chatting with locals makes it worthwhile. Tour of Roatan Chocolate Factory

Next, the tour takes you to the Roatan Chocolate Factory, where a local guide will walk you through the process of making Mayan chocolate. This is a highlight for many, especially if you love sweets or want to learn about traditional methods of chocolate production.

The sample tasting allows you to savor some of the local flavors, and the fact that the admission is included makes this stop especially appealing. The guide’s brief explanation about Mayan chocolate adds a cultural layer to your visit, connecting you to the island’s deep-rooted traditions.

Rum Tasting at Roatan Rum Company

The third stop is the Roatan Rum Company, where you’ll have the chance to sample locally made rums and rum cakes. This part of the tour is often mentioned as a favorite because of the delicious tasting experience—something you might want to bring back as a souvenir or enjoy on the spot.

You can also enjoy scenic views from the northwest lookout, a perfect spot to snap photos and appreciate Roatan’s rugged coastline. According to reviews, visitors enjoy the variety of rums and the laid-back atmosphere.

Is pickup from the cruise port included?
Yes, the tour offers pickup and drop-off from your chosen cruise port, either Mahogany Bay or Port of Roatan.

How long does the tour last?
The experience lasts approximately 3 to 4 hours, making it a perfect short activity during your port day.

What’s included in the price?
Your fee includes driver/guide, transportation in air-conditioned vehicles, and admission to the chocolate factory and rum tasting.

Are there any additional costs?
Yes, entrance fees for other parks or resorts, beach passes, and food or drinks outside the tastings are not included. You might want to budget for souvenirs or additional snacks.

Is this tour suitable for children?
Yes, children must be accompanied by an adult. The tour involves some walking but is generally manageable for most ages.

Do I need to be physically fit?
A moderate level of physical activity is required, mainly walking and standing at stops. Travelers with mobility issues should consider this.

Can I cancel this tour?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, making it flexible for travel plans.
